如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

aapt985:解密新一代安卓打包工具的奥秘

探索aapt985:解密新一代安卓打包工具的奥秘

在安卓开发领域,aapt985是一个备受关注的新工具,它代表了安卓打包技术的最新进展。让我们深入了解一下这个工具的功能、应用以及它对开发者的影响。

aapt985是Android Asset Packaging Tool(AAPT)的最新版本,编号为985。它是Google在安卓开发工具链中的一个重要组成部分,主要用于处理安卓应用的资源打包和编译。相比于之前的版本,aapt985在性能、功能和兼容性上都有了显著的提升。

首先,aapt985性能优化方面表现出色。它采用了更高效的算法和数据结构,使得资源编译和打包的速度大大提高。这对于大型应用或复杂项目的开发者来说,意味着更快的构建时间,从而提高了开发效率。例如,在处理大量图片资源或复杂的布局文件时,aapt985能够显著减少等待时间。

其次,aapt985引入了增量编译的概念。这意味着当开发者修改了应用中的某个资源文件时,aapt985只会重新编译和打包那些被修改的部分,而不是整个应用。这种增量编译不仅节省了时间,还减少了资源的浪费,提高了开发过程中的灵活性。

兼容性方面,aapt985支持最新的安卓API和资源类型。它能够处理Android 12及以上版本的新特性,如动态颜色、新的资源类型等。这使得开发者可以更早地采用和测试新功能,确保应用在最新的安卓版本上能够无缝运行。

aapt985还增强了资源优化功能。它能够更智能地压缩和优化资源文件,减少应用的安装包大小。这对于移动设备存储空间有限的用户来说是一个福音,同时也符合Google Play商店对应用大小和性能的要求。

在实际应用中,aapt985已经在许多知名应用中得到了应用。例如,Google自己的应用如Google Photos、Google Maps等,都在使用aapt985进行资源打包和优化。此外,许多第三方开发者也开始采用这个工具来提升他们的应用性能。以下是一些具体的应用场景:

  1. 游戏开发:游戏通常包含大量的图形资源和音频文件,aapt985的快速编译和优化功能可以显著减少游戏的构建时间,提高开发效率。

  2. 大型应用:对于像社交媒体应用、电子商务平台等大型应用,资源管理和优化至关重要。aapt985能够帮助这些应用在保持功能丰富的同时,控制安装包大小。

  3. 企业级应用:企业级应用往往需要频繁更新和维护,aapt985的增量编译功能可以大大简化这个过程,减少更新时的资源消耗。

  4. 教育和学习应用:这些应用通常包含大量的多媒体资源,aapt985可以确保这些资源在打包时得到最佳的处理,提供流畅的用户体验。

总的来说,aapt985作为安卓开发工具链中的一员,为开发者提供了更高效、更智能的资源管理和打包解决方案。它不仅提升了开发效率,还为用户带来了更好的应用体验。随着安卓生态系统的不断发展,aapt985无疑将成为开发者工具箱中的重要工具,推动安卓应用开发向更高效、更优化的方向前进。